First off, let’s talk about John A. Roebling. You might know him for the iconic Brooklyn Bridge, which he designed in the late 19th century. Sadly, he didn’t live to see it completed, but his innovative use of steel wire suspended in a truss system really changed the game at the time. The way he overcame challenges like financing and engineering techniques was huge for future projects.

Then there’s Gustave Eiffel, who is mostly known for that little tower in Paris we all love—the Eiffel Tower! His work with iron and understanding aerodynamics helped push civil engineering into new heights (literally!). It wasn’t just about making things pretty; it was also about creating structurally sound designs that could withstand the elements.
